Thanks Budd! I got the suit fromn a gentlemen named @flyingspideypickle on Instagram. Its his first suit and he has moved onto a few new ones so i asked if he was willing to sell and voila!
The lenses i attached with earth magnets from Home Depot. I placed them inside the lens then set them onto the face shell and let the magnets find themselves on either side. then i hot glued them while they were in place :)
